Why Silver Is Central: From Electronics to Precision Agriculture
The importance of silver stretches beyond jewelry and coinage, acting as a critical metal for a wide swath of sectors:
- Electronics: High conductivity supports advanced semiconductors, circuit boards, and smart devices.
- Photovoltaics: Key material for next-generation solar cells and clean energy systems.
- Agriculture: Antimicrobial and catalytic properties are increasingly used in crop protection, water purification, and smart irrigation equipment.
Aurcana’s investment in mining and refining silver of exceptional purity ensures these industrial applications thrive.

Closed-Loop Water Recycling & Resource Efficiency
Aurcana’s closed-loop water recycling systems are a cornerstone of responsible mining. By recapturing and purifying process water:
- Freshwater consumption is reduced by up to 40%, directly supporting both operational efficiency and community water security in mining regions.
- Pollution and runoff are minimized, protecting local ecosystems and agricultural resource supply.
This approach aligns with growing regulatory expectations and underpins Aurcana’s environmental stewardship.
